Understanding Your Options for Windshield Repair

The short answer is yes, Mercedes dealers can often fix or replace your windshield. However, they aren’t your only option. Let’s break down the pros and cons of each choice:

1. Mercedes Dealerships

Pros:

  • OEM Quality: Dealerships use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) glass, ensuring the best fit and quality for your Mercedes.
  • Warranty: Repairs and replacements usually come with a warranty, giving you peace of mind.
  • Expertise: Technicians are trained to work specifically on Mercedes vehicles and understand their intricacies.

Cons:

  • Cost: Dealerships often come with a premium price tag compared to independent shops.

2. Independent Auto Glass Shops

Pros:

  • Cost-Effective: You might find more competitive pricing at independent shops.
  • Convenience: Some shops offer mobile services, coming directly to you for the repair.

Cons:

  • Glass Quality: Not all shops use OEM glass; some might opt for aftermarket options, potentially affecting fit and finish.
  • Warranty: Warranties can vary widely; make sure to inquire about their coverage.

3. DIY Windshield Repair Kits

Pros:

  • Affordable: Kits are the cheapest option for minor chips and cracks.
  • Quick Fix: You can often repair small damages yourself, saving time.

Cons:

  • Limited Effectiveness: Kits are only suitable for very minor damage.
  • Potential for Mistakes: Improper application can worsen the damage or leave a less-than-perfect finish.

When to Choose a Mercedes Dealer for Windshield Repair

While DIY kits and independent shops have their place, several situations warrant considering a Mercedes dealership:

  • Extensive Damage: For large cracks, complex breaks, or damage affecting the driver’s line of sight, a dealership ensures the highest quality repair and your safety.
  • Advanced Safety Features: If your Mercedes has features like rain sensors or heads-up displays integrated into the windshield, dealership expertise is crucial to ensure these systems function correctly after the repair or replacement.
  • Lease Agreements: Some leases stipulate OEM parts for repairs.

Questions to Ask Before Committing to a Repair

Whether you choose a dealership or an independent shop, always ask:

  • Do you use OEM glass for Mercedes vehicles?
  • What type of warranty do you offer on your repairs?
  • How long will the repair or replacement take?
  • Do you offer any additional services like mobile repair?

Getting clarity on these aspects helps you make an informed decision and ensures you get the best possible service for your Mercedes.
